aboutsummaryrefslogtreecommitdiffstats
path: root/multimedia
diff options
context:
space:
mode:
authortcberner <tcberner@FreeBSD.org>2018-04-10 03:29:42 +0800
committertcberner <tcberner@FreeBSD.org>2018-04-10 03:29:42 +0800
commite23686b35bc844eb7b66c7f1c6802152858617b5 (patch)
tree9eb7f92d1875b3d05ff5a52dee7408f02f1d87ca /multimedia
parent4d935ba9d024a2a45b196f86acb89dad0a77af87 (diff)
downloadfreebsd-ports-gnome-e23686b35bc844eb7b66c7f1c6802152858617b5.tar.gz
freebsd-ports-gnome-e23686b35bc844eb7b66c7f1c6802152858617b5.tar.zst
freebsd-ports-gnome-e23686b35bc844eb7b66c7f1c6802152858617b5.zip
New port: multimeda/kdemultimedia-ffmpegthumbs
This is the current version of KDE Applications <foo>. Note that users of KDE SC4 should stick with <foo>-kde4.
Diffstat (limited to 'multimedia')
-rw-r--r--multimedia/Makefile1
-rw-r--r--multimedia/kdemultimedia-ffmpegthumbs/Makefile20
-rw-r--r--multimedia/kdemultimedia-ffmpegthumbs/distinfo3
-rw-r--r--multimedia/kdemultimedia-ffmpegthumbs/pkg-descr3
-rw-r--r--multimedia/kdemultimedia-ffmpegthumbs/pkg-plist2
5 files changed, 29 insertions, 0 deletions
diff --git a/multimedia/Makefile b/multimedia/Makefile
index c0aefd53bacd..aea8531ff4fa 100644
--- a/multimedia/Makefile
+++ b/multimedia/Makefile
@@ -163,6 +163,7 @@
SUBDIR += jmref
SUBDIR += k9copy-kde4
SUBDIR += kaffeine
+ SUBDIR += kdemultimedia-ffmpegthumbs
SUBDIR += kdemultimedia-kde4
SUBDIR += kdemultimedia-ffmpegthumbs-kde4
SUBDIR += kdemultimedia-mplayerthumbs-kde4
diff --git a/multimedia/kdemultimedia-ffmpegthumbs/Makefile b/multimedia/kdemultimedia-ffmpegthumbs/Makefile
new file mode 100644
index 000000000000..b9b0c3a5e066
--- /dev/null
+++ b/multimedia/kdemultimedia-ffmpegthumbs/Makefile
@@ -0,0 +1,20 @@
+# $FreeBSD$
+
+PORTNAME= ffmpegthumbs
+DISTVERSION= ${KDE_APPLICATIONS_VERSION}
+CATEGORIES= multimedia kde kde-applications
+PKGNAMEPREFIX= kdemultimedia-
+
+MAINTAINER= kde@FreeBSD.org
+COMMENT= FFmpeg-based thumbnail generator for video files
+
+LICENSE= GPLv2
+
+LIB_DEPENDS= libswscale.so:multimedia/ffmpeg
+
+USES= cmake:outsource kde:5 pkgconfig tar:xz
+USE_KDE= completion config coreaddons jobwidgets kio service widgetsaddons
+USE_QT5= core gui network widgets \
+ buildtools_build qmake_build
+
+.include <bsd.port.mk>
diff --git a/multimedia/kdemultimedia-ffmpegthumbs/distinfo b/multimedia/kdemultimedia-ffmpegthumbs/distinfo
new file mode 100644
index 000000000000..3ce3c0223baa
--- /dev/null
+++ b/multimedia/kdemultimedia-ffmpegthumbs/distinfo
@@ -0,0 +1,3 @@
+TIMESTAMP = 1520519241
+SHA256 (KDE/applications/17.12.3/ffmpegthumbs-17.12.3.tar.xz) = 25c68b230004579a3c97654baaedb63796a1b9334d7ede512ac4e5ee56f7c2a1
+SIZE (KDE/applications/17.12.3/ffmpegthumbs-17.12.3.tar.xz) = 21100
diff --git a/multimedia/kdemultimedia-ffmpegthumbs/pkg-descr b/multimedia/kdemultimedia-ffmpegthumbs/pkg-descr
new file mode 100644
index 000000000000..dea3186af989
--- /dev/null
+++ b/multimedia/kdemultimedia-ffmpegthumbs/pkg-descr
@@ -0,0 +1,3 @@
+ffmpeg-based thumbnail creator for video files.
+
+WWW: http://www.kde.org/
diff --git a/multimedia/kdemultimedia-ffmpegthumbs/pkg-plist b/multimedia/kdemultimedia-ffmpegthumbs/pkg-plist
new file mode 100644
index 000000000000..b8a64ae02200
--- /dev/null
+++ b/multimedia/kdemultimedia-ffmpegthumbs/pkg-plist
@@ -0,0 +1,2 @@
+%%QT_PLUGINDIR%%/ffmpegthumbs.so
+share/kservices5/ffmpegthumbs.desktop